Pricing for a Mariachi Band in Houston
Rates scale with band size and event date.
3 to 4 musicians: $795 to $1,495 per hour. The right choice for serenatas, restaurant performances, corporate cocktail hours, and smaller private events. A strong four-piece fills a dining room or backyard patio without overwhelming the space.
5 or more musicians: Rates increase proportionally with each additional player. A full ensemble — guitarron, vihuela, guitars, trumpets, violin section — delivers a sound that matches the scale of large wedding receptions, hotel ballrooms, and corporate events with three hundred or more guests.
Premium dates: Cinco de Mayo and New Year’s Eve are the two dates where demand spikes fastest in Houston. Rates are higher on those dates and bands are gone before most people start planning. If either of those dates is on your calendar, book now.
Most Houston events run two to three hours. Give us your date, venue, and guest count and we will recommend the right band size for the room.
